Based on #163 with a slight tweak to the gemspec and tests. Requires rubyjs/libv8#301 to be merged.

Future versions of v8 (8.4 stable, 8.5 beta, and 8.6 development) are blocked on https://bugs.chromium.org/p/v8/issues/detail?id=10041. Right now you can test locally by installing https://github.com/nightpool/libv8/packages/314620, but be aware that I've only pushed a version for x86_64-linux, since that's what I was testing on (specifically, i tested on the ruby:2.5.8-stretch docker container).

rake test passes locally, I haven't tried any of the other tests yet.

closes #153, #163

Unfortunately i'm still having problems with my React SSR related to locale data. I'm working on a further patch for libv8, but my current working theory is that libv8 isn't packaging locale data at all. Adding it statically to the v8 so looks pretty easy, but maybe it should do so as a separate gem or an optional configuration?

Okay, it looks like the locale data isn't too much bigger—my libv8 .gem went from 11.9 MB to 16.2 MB.

Not as bad as I was expecting, but still a pretty big increase.
